代码之家  ›  专栏  ›  技术社区  ›  Thomaschaaf

如何使数据库etc中的所有时间都是UTC,而整个视图部分都是本地时区?

  •  0
  • Thomaschaaf  · 技术社区  · 15 年前

    从一封电子邮件中,我得到“Sun,2009年6月21日20:21:13+0200”作为时间,我如何使strotime输出它的世界时间?哪一个是18:21:13?我希望视图部分使用UTC+2(至少现在应该如下:))。我怎样才能做到这一点?

    1 回复  |  直到 15 年前
        1
  •  3
  •   VolkerK    15 年前

    <?php
    $ts = strtotime('Sun, 21 Jun 2009 20:21:13 +0200');
    echo gmdate('D, d M y H:i:s'); // DATE_RFC822 without O
    印刷品
    Sun, 21 Jun 09 18:36:27
    http://php.net/gmdate